Momentum and large-cap growth factors continue to outperform the rest of the field by a wide margin, based on a set of ETFs through Tuesday’s close (Oct. 29). The iShares MSCI USA Momentum Factor ETF (NYSE:) and iShares S&P 500 Growth ETF (NYSE:) are nearly tied for first place this year with sizzling 32.0% and 31.5% year-to-date gains, respectively. In both cases, the gains are well ahead of the broad market’s 23.6% rise so far in 2024, based on SPDR S&P 500 ETF (NYSE:). Note that all of the main risk factors for the US equities market are posting advances this year, but the range of results varies dramatically. At the low end of the spectrum is a relatively weak 5.5% increase for small-cap value (). In fact, all three flavors of small caps (growth, core, and value) are in last place for the 2024 factor horse race.
